Road cycling routes around Montgaillard are situated in the foothills of the Pyrenees, providing diverse landscapes for cyclists. The terrain ranges from challenging ascents with significant elevation gains to gentler, rolling roads and green lanes. This area is characterized by its proximity to iconic Pyrenean cols and features quiet back roads, offering varied experiences for different fitness levels.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many road cycling routes are available around Montgaillard?

Montgaillard offers a wide selection of road cycling routes, with over 60 tours available. These routes cater to various skill levels, including 12 easy, 47 moderate, and 9 difficult options.

What kind of terrain can I expect on road cycling routes near Montgaillard?

The terrain around Montgaillard is diverse, ranging from challenging ascents in the foothills of the Pyrenees to gentler, rolling roads and dedicated green lanes. You'll find quiet back roads with beautiful views, as well as routes with significant elevation gains for those seeking a challenge.

Are there routes suitable for beginners or less experienced road cyclists?

Yes, Montgaillard offers several options for less experienced cyclists. The region features "green lanes" on old railway tracks, such as the one from Mirepoix to Lavelanet, which provide longer, less strenuous rides through pleasant scenery. There are 12 easy routes available, offering a gentle introduction to road cycling in the area.

Are there any scenic loop routes for road cycling in Montgaillard?

Yes, many of the road cycling routes around Montgaillard are scenic loops. A popular option is the Montclar de Quercy – Lake Tordre loop from Montgaillard, a 58.6 km route offering varied scenery. Another local favorite is the Merville Suspension Bridge – Girousens (panoramic view) loop from Montgaillard, which covers 66.1 km and includes panoramic views.

What historical sites can be explored near the cycling routes?

Beyond the natural beauty, the region boasts magnificent historical sites. Cyclists can explore castles such as Château de Peyrepertuse, offering panoramic views, or Château de Quéribus. These historical landmarks add a cultural dimension to your outdoor excursions.
